showkey - 检查来自键盘的扫描码和键盘码

showkey是一个Linux命令,它可以帮助我们检查来自键盘的扫描码和键盘码。在本文中,我们将详细介绍showkey的使用方法,并给出一些示例说明。

showkey命令可以用于检查键盘输入事件,它将显示键盘扫描码和键盘码。键盘扫描码是由键盘硬件生成的原始码,而键盘码是内核将扫描码映射为字符时使用的代码。通过查看扫描码和键盘码,我们可以了解键盘输入的原始数据。

showkey的基本语法如下:

```

showkey [选项]

```

下面是一些常用的选项:

- -a:显示所有键盘事件,包括按下和释放事件。

- -s:只显示按下事件。

- -k:只显示释放事件。

- -c:将扫描码和键盘码转换为字符。

在使用showkey之前,我们需要确保在终端中拥有root权限。

让我们来看一些示例说明showkey的使用方法:

1. 显示所有键盘事件:

```

sudo showkey -a

```

运行上述命令后,当您按下或释放键盘上的任何键时,将显示对应的扫描码和键盘码。

2. 只显示按下事件:

```

sudo showkey -s

```

此命令只显示按下键盘的事件,释放事件将被忽略。

3. 只显示释放事件:

```

sudo showkey -k

```

这个命令只显示释放键盘的事件,按下事件将被忽略。

4. 将扫描码和键盘码转换为字符:

```

sudo showkey -c

```

执行此命令后,按下或释放键盘上的任何键都将显示对应的字符,而不是原始的扫描码和键盘码。

现在,让我们通过一个例子来说明showkey的使用:

假设我们想检查键盘上某个特定键的扫描码和键盘码。我们可以按照以下步骤进行操作:

1. 运行以下命令来启动showkey的监听模式:

```

sudo showkey -a

```

2. 然后,按下我们想要检查的键。showkey将显示对应的扫描码和键盘码。

总的来说,showkey是一个强大且有用的工具,可用于检查来自键盘的扫描码和键盘码。它可以提供有关键盘输入的原始数据的详细信息。通过查看扫描码和键盘码,开发人员可以更好地了解键盘行为,并编写相关的应用程序。

希望本文的说明能够帮助你了解showkey命令的基本用法和一些示例。如需更多信息,可以查阅showkey的man手册或其他相关资料。 如果你喜欢我们三七知识分享网站的文章, 欢迎您分享或收藏知识分享网站文章 欢迎您到我们的网站逛逛喔!https://www.37seo.cn/

点赞(101) 打赏

评论列表 共有 0 条评论

暂无评论
立即
投稿
发表
评论
返回
顶部